SuivantPrec.Bas prec.BasNiv. sup.

1.6 Changer l'implantation mémoire 

L'implantation en mémoire peut être modifiée par les options de la ligne de commande. Cette caractéristique n'est requise que pour des cas spéciaux, les valeurs par défaut conviennent dans la plupart des applications. Vous pouvez insérer `:', `=', `:=' ou rien entre /m* et le nombre.

OptionElimine le message d'erreur : Plage Valeur
TeX capacity exceeded, sorry [xxx = ###] min-max défaut
/ma# xxx = parameter stack (pile paramètre - paramètres macro) 60 - 1 000 60
/mf# xxx = font memory (mémoire fonte - données métriques) 5 000 - 65 500 32 766
/mm# xxx = main memory (mémoire principale) 262 142 - 1 048 576262 142 (1)
/mn# xxx = semantic nest size (taille emboît. sémantiq. - mode emboît.) 20 - 3 000 40 (2)
/mp# xxx = pool size (taille du "pool" - chaînes) 20 000 - 65 500 50 000 (3)
/ms# xxx = save size (taille sauveg. - val. sauvées par group.) 100 - 16 000 600 (4)
/mt# xxx = pattern memory (mémoire pour modèles - césures) 5 000 - 65 500 10 000 (5)
(1)
/mm# n'est reconnu que par tex386 et htex386. /mm# est ignoré si /i est donné (INITEX). Pour htex386, la valeur minimale est 2 097 152 (c'est aussi la valeur par défaut) et la valeur maximale est 4 194 304.
(2)
La valeur par défaut de /mn# est 100 pour toutes les versions du programme sous OS/2 et pour tex386 et htex386 (à la fois pour OS/2 et DOS)
(3)
La valeur par défaut de tex386 pour /mp# est 262 144, la valeur maximale est 1 048 576.
(4)
La valeur par défaut de tex386 pour /ms# est 1 000.
(5)
La valeur par défaut de htex386 pour /mt# est 20 000.
Vous pouvez, par exemple, utiliser la commande
 set emtexopt=/ms:2000 /mp:45000
pour augmenter la taille de la sauvegarde tout en diminuant celle du << pool>>. Voyez The TeXbook, pages 300 et 301.

La valeur maximale de /mf# pour big TeX est 262 141, la valeur par défaut est 81 920.

SuivantPrec.Bas prec.HautNiv. sup.